Runbook 4.2 — Account Recovery (Partitioned Tables)

The Fennwick billing store partitions its account tables by month, so a recovery request must target the partition matching the user's last successful login. Do not scan across partitions; use the lookup helper in the Marrow console instead. If the target month has been rolled into cold storage, restoration requires unsealing the archive volume. The archive accepts only the standing recovery passphrase, which is printed directly below this paragraph.

vault phrase of badug-fahag = ralwyn-jorax

Cold starts: Lanternfall handlers spin up in ~1.2s because the Quellwright runtime loads the full schema cache at init. Reviewers: flag any PR that adds imports to the handler entrypoint — lazy-load instead. Warmers run every 4 minutes via the Pinroost scheduler; don't touch that cadence without perf sign-off. To test cold-start paths locally against the Quellwright staging tier, authenticate with the key below.

app token of fajop-fahif = qvz4-AnML

Welcome to the Orvale Partners site. As a visiting contractor, you may occasionally be asked to use the secure interview room on the second floor, Room 2E. This room is soundproofed and reserved for candidate interviews and confidential vendor discussions, so bookings must go through the front desk at least one day ahead. Please do not bring recording devices inside, and leave the room as you found it — whiteboard wiped, chairs returned. The door locks automatically on exit. To enter, use the keypad code below:

turnstile pass: bdg-AEWAGD-61605571